On the last day of our short vacation, our hike went from Gößweinstein via the rock village of Tüchersfeld through the Felsentor to Gößweinstein Castle 🏰🥰.
Circular tour with striking rock formations that are so typical of Franconian Switzerland. From the starting point we follow the “Frankenweg” and “Fränkische Schweiz Cultural Experience” signs. We leave Gößweinstein via Badangerstraße and Schützenstraße. After about 3 km we reach the rock village of Tüchersfeld. From here we hike with the yellow diamond to Hühnerloh. Straight cross the intersection at the town entrance "Wegweiser Tour 6" and follow the road for approx. 900 m to the state road. Turn right there (bus stop), after 90 m turn left at the small bridge with the wooden railing and continue on the dirt road to Sachsendorf. There we cross the road in front of the crossroads at the small bird bath and continue to the left until the blue circle markings lead us to Gottesberg after about 250 m. Here we come to the green dot, which we follow into the Heide state forest. From here we follow the sign “Zum Felsentor”. We continue to follow the green dot, cross the state road and reach Schulstrasse. At the end we turn right into Viktor-von-Scheffel-Straße and arrive back at the starting point (Burgstraße).
Beautiful panoramic tour on well signposted paths. A real highlight and highly recommended is the Museum of Franconian Switzerland in Tüchersheim. Located very exposed between two rock towers, it offers a very good insight into customs, history and everyday life in Franconian Switzerland. Another highlight is the rock gate near Gößweinstein and the pilgrimage basilica there with an attached monastery. The paths are very good, but a bit too much asphalt.
